I think a closed-back GH2 would be very hard to tune even remotely similar to the open back version. I can hold my hand 1cm away from the grills on mine while listening and not only notice midrange reflections, but the midbass changes. If you completely cover the hole with something soft like a napkin (pourous?) it seems to decrease the punch they are known for. If I completely block them off with a solid drink coaster, they sound like absolute dog-spit. In order to sound decent I think the cups would need to be huge with a ton of damping, which would mean more weight, more expensive Cocobolo, and a hefty price tag.
